Class action lawsuits are not usually part of mesothelioma litigation. The Supreme Court has ruled that it is unfair to place current and future asbestos victims in a single class, because their histories of exposure and illnesses are too different for them to be treated as members of the same group. This, along with other rulings against certifying classes resulted in mesothelioma cases being handled as individual lawsuits.

Asbestos lawsuits are treated differently than other kinds of litigation. While certain asbestos-related cases are merged into multidistrict litigation (MDL) mesothelioma lawsuits are largely filed as individual personal injury lawsuits.
